Transaction 068c76f573e454b3ef5c1c36b10f974da226f36c93fc3399bf9614017aa456b2

block
ec0b103f7ed09a9c19584e5406ea7020f6d6df375267d56b60b26e6dae3d94ae

1 Input

23 Outputs